姓 名:龚德雁

职 称:讲师

职 务:

所属系:药物科学与工程系

邮 箱:gongdy@hfut.edu.cn

电 话:

个人学习工作简介

2021-1至今 合肥工业大学 食品与生物工程学院 讲师
2018.09-2020.09 芝加哥大学 化学系 国家公派博士联合培养
2014.09-2020.12 兰州大学 无机化学 博士
2010.09-2014.07 西安理工大学 应用化学 学士
主要研究领域与方向
1.纳米生物成像药剂
2.光动力治疗及光控化疗药剂
3.肿瘤耐药机制探测及治疗。
